In October last year, Poco launched its first smartphone under the “C” series, which includes super affordable phones. The phone was called Poco C3, even if it was the first under this series (maybe to make the naming scheme in line with the X & F series). Today, Poco launched its second phone under this series named the Poco C31. Now, looking at the differences in the names, you may be thinking that it includes a lot of upgrades over the last year’s phone, right? Well, no! The C31 is the same phone as the Poco C3 but has a slightly bigger display & a fingerprint scanner.
Design-wise as well, it looks the same as the Poco C3, so there is the same two-tone look on the back where the top portion has a glossy smooth finish whereas the bottom part has a textured finish. There is a triple camera setup on the back, and this time, the phone also has a fingerprint reader. There is a waterdrop notch on the front & just like last year, there is a micro-USB port.
The display on the front is a 6.53-inch 720p LCD & there is MediaTek Helio G35 SOC under the hood. This SOC is paired with 3GB or 4GB RAM and 32GB or 64GB internal storage that is expandable up to 512GB via a microSD card. The battery size is 5,000mAh, and you get a normal 10W adapter in the box.
In terms of the cameras, Poco C31 has a triple camera module on the rear where the primary camera has a 13MP sensor, and the other two cameras include 2MP sensors, one for macro & one for depth information. There is a 5MP selfie camera.
And well, that’s it! That’s all about this so-called new phone from Poco. Speaking of the pricing, here is the price of the two storage options for India –
- 3GB + 32GB – ₹8,499
- 4GB + 64GB – ₹9,499
Poco is also offering a discount of ₹500 as the early bird offer. This brings the starting price down to ₹7,999. For comparison, the Poco C3 launched last year at ₹7,499 for the base model. So, this time, you are paying at least ₹500 extra for the fingerprint scanner and a slightly larger display. The sale starts on the 2nd of October on Flipkart.
